Director of Housekeeping
Location: Luxury Resort – Maine (South of Portland) | Status: Full-time, year-round leadership role
About the Opportunity
Our Resort, one of New England’s most renowned coastal luxury properties, is seeking an experienced and motivated Director of Housekeeping to lead its housekeeping and laundry operations. This is a hands‑on, high‑impact leadership role responsible for upholding the resort’s exceptional guest service standards and ensuring the highest levels of room and facility presentation. 226 accommodations, comprising 186 guest rooms and 40 new luxury suites.
This position is ideal for a professional looking to step up from a senior management role or for a seasoned leader seeking a rewarding, quality-driven environment.
Key Highlights
Oversee a team of ~60 during peak season, including 2 managers and 6 supervisors.
Manage H2B, J1, and seasonal employees, scaling down to 30 team members in off-season for deep cleaning and project work.
Supervise a 10‑person laundry team.
Luxury, boutique property with Forbes 4‑Star and Michelin‑level expectations.
Position requires a visible, operational leader with strong organizational and follow‑up skills.
Qualifications
Background in luxury hospitality or boutique resort operations.
Demonstrated success in managing large, diverse housekeeping teams.
Strong operational leadership — ability to lead by example.
Knowledge of SOP creation, inspection standards, and productivity systems.
Excellent communication and staff development skills.
